Rebecca Bancroft was born in 1803 in Baltimore, Baltimore, Maryland, the child of John Wood Barcroft Jr And Lydia Lee. In 1819, Rebecca Bancroft resided in Jefferson, Ohio. In 1850, Rebecca Bancroft resided in Green, Harrison, Ohio. Rebecca Bancroft married William August Paxton, and had children including Hester Anne Paxton. Rebecca Bancroft passed away in 1870 in Boone, Boone, Iowa.
